Understanding the Essentials of Spray Foam Insulation



Although usually overlooked, spray foam insulation plays a crucial role in contemporary structure construction and improvement. It is a type of building material utilized to provide thermal insulation, minimize unwanted air seepage, and develop a moisture obstacle. There are two kinds: open-cell and closed-cell spray foam. The former is much less dense and less expensive, making it an optimal selection for interior applications. The last, denser and much more expensive, is used in exterior and roof covering applications because of its higher R-value and dampness resistance properties. The application process entails splashing a liquid material that rapidly increases and solidifies into foam, filling up gaps and forming a closed seal. Hence, spray foam insulation shows important for power efficiency and structural integrity.

Maximizing Thermal Efficiency





To accomplish maximum thermal efficiency in contemporary structures, spray foam insulation is an outstanding choice. This insulation type is known for its remarkable capacity to obstruct warmth transfer, which is type in maintaining a consistent interior temperature year-round. Unlike typical insulation materials, spray foam increases upon setup, loading gaps and producing a limited seal. This avoids thermal linking, a typical concern where warm escapes through uninsulated areas of the building envelope. By lessening warmth loss and gain, spray foam insulation optimizes the building's thermal performance, minimizing the pressure on home heating and cooling systems. Producing Much Healthier and More Quiet Spaces With Spray Foam Insulation



Spray foam insulation offers even more than simply thermal advantages; it additionally significantly adds to creating much healthier and quieter areas. By giving an airtight seal, spray foam insulation minimizes the seepage of outdoor irritants and contaminants, therefore improving indoor air top quality. Its thick make-up additionally discourages the development of mold and mildew and mildew, additional improving the healthfulness of the atmosphere. Additionally, spray foam insulation has sound-dampening high qualities. Its ability to load spaces and crevices causes a barrier that effectively reduces noise transmission in between wall surfaces and floorings, providing owners a quieter, more tranquil living or functioning area.
